Yes, Dersu Uzala is probably my favorite Kurosawa flick. Unfortunately, the film IIRC, sits in custody of Russia somewhere, since the Soviet Union funded and produced the movie (Moskfilm?). Kurosawa always had trouble funding his projects.

Kino Lorber released a non-anamorphic DVD of this film years ago, of which I own a copy. It has a terrible video transfer, but it’s the best way you can currently watch the movie. I think it’s truly unknown if Dersu Uzala will ever see restoration at all, considering who owns it. I think it’s likely as well that the original film negative has not been stored properly and has severely deteriorated.
